The largest amount that is … WebOct 20, 2016 · 1 Answer. Sorted by: 5. The phrase "as many" refers back to "third". As Many: The same number of. For example, He changed jobs four times in as many years means he changed jobs four times in four years. So in this case, "Elizabeth nervously polished the glasses for the third time in three minutes." Share. graphic card computer definition
